deee_wreck
03-01-2012, 02:42 PM
picked one up and been playing with it for a couple days.

The Good so far:
- I like the portability, can store in coat jacket pocket vs iPad
- LTE is fast speed tested at 10mb up and down.
- Very crisp screen
- good for viewing documents on the go

The Bad:
- LTE sucks up battery life, lasted a day. (HSPA lasted 2 days)
- LTE signal not strong i never have full bars.
- The power button is the only way to wake up the machine, kinda miss having a physical home button. Looking for an app to fix this?
- No ICS update

Still getting use to working through gingerbread, I've only used honeycomb and so far havent really used the PEN at all.
